Visiting Canterbury

Heritage, history, culture, entertainment, festivals, shopping – Canterbury has it all!

Canterbury is a city where the present sits comfortably alongside the past. Where history and heritage quench the thirst for knowledge, street cafés and fine restaurants feed the appetite and a thriving arts community satisfies the imagination.

Canterbury’s unique appeal is the magnificent Canterbury Cathedral and the tranquil ruins of St Augustine’s Abbey just outside the city walls. Along with the ancient St Martin’s Church these form one of Britain’s handful of world Heritage Sites. Chaucer’s famous pilgrims ended their journey here, as told in the Canterbury Tales visitor attraction, a recreation of medieval England, including smells and sounds. Our museums tell the amazing story of famous people and great events from Roman times to Rupert Bear. City walking tours and River tours offer a wonderful insight into Canterbury’s finest architecture, history and beautiful natural scenery. The Ghost Tours give a quirkier slant to Canterbury’s history.

Possibly one of the best times to visit Canterbury is in October, when the Canterbury Festival, also known as Kent’s International Arts Festival is held. Featuring classical and modern music, theatre, dance, exhibitions and family events, the festival has something to offer everyone.

Shopaholics will enjoy visiting the many independent shops in the King’s Mile or major retail outlets in the high street or Whitefriars shopping centre. Whatever your taste, you’ll find a mouth-watering choice of food and drink in Canterbury. The Goods Shed, Canterbury’s daily farmers’ market offers a wonderful range of local and mostly organic produce, as well as a superb restaurant.
